Transaction 596e77e05c672988cb5409ade46bab1972440bb3a71f418e49274b1dcfea6e58
1 Input
2 Outputs
- 596e77e05c672988cb5409ade46bab1972440bb3a71f418e49274b1dcfea6e58:0
- 596e77e05c672988cb5409ade46bab1972440bb3a71f418e49274b1dcfea6e58:1
value 439923
address 12q7xJTrVwiZPKy8vwQL7aELARcx56FrkP
value 709504
address 1PomvYVy5DibWaySiuJeWH6rVjJcFfEdYJ